CyberTorrent for C (Under Development)

I was developing a library based on BitTorrent to study about the implementation of P2P networking before, but I stopped the development because I have no idea about the application which I want to create.

However I will restart the development project because I would like to create some useful applications which are based on P2P such as Joost.

I have added the current codes into a new project on SourceForge now. The following sample shows how to get the peers of the specified torrent using the current library.

int main(int argc, char* argv[])
{
 CgBittorrentMetainfo *cbm;
 CgBittorrentTracker *cbt;
 CgBittorrentPeer *cbp;
 int n;
 if (argc < 2) {
  printf(";Usage : printpeers <Torrent URL>\n";);
  return -1;
 }
 cbm = cg_bittorrent_metainfo_new();
 if (cg_bittorrent_metainfo_fetch(cbm, argv[1]) == FALSE) {
  printf(";Couldn't get the specified torrent file <%s>\n";, argv[1]);
  return -1;
 }

 cbt = cg_bittorrent_tracker_new();
 cg_bittorrent_tracker_load(
  cbt , 
  cbm,
  (unsigned char *)C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_PEERID,
  ";";,
  C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_PORT,
  C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_UPLOADED,
  C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_DOWNLOADED,
  C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_LEFT,
  TRUE,
  CG_BITTORRENT_TRACKER_EVENT_STARTED,
  CDIST_TEST_TRACKER_NUMWANT
  );
 n = 0;
 for (cbp = cg_bittorrent_tracker_getpeers(cbt); cbp; cbp = cg_bittorrent_peer_next(cbp)) {
  n++;
  printf(";[%d] %s:%d\n";,
   n,
   cg_bittorrent_peer_getaddress(cbp),
   cg_bittorrent_peer_getport(cbp));
 }
 cg_bittorrent_tracker_delete(cbt);
 cg_bittorrent_metainfo_delete(cbm);
 return 0;
}

To compile the sample, you have to install the latest CyberLinkForC from the SVN. Please use the following commands to check the simple sample if you want.

$ svn co https://cgbittorrent.svn.sourceforge.net/svnroot/cgbittorrent/trunk 
$ cgbittorrent
$ cd cgbittorrent/
$ ./boostrap
$ ./configure
$ make
$ ./sample/printpeers/unix/printpeers http://torrent.fedoraproject.org/torrents/Zod-dvd-i386.torrent
